How it works 1. Find trending theories – Uses Grok-4 to scan X (Twitter) for the top emerging conspiracy theory from the last 3 days 2. Write the script – Takes the theory and creates a 24-second documentary-style script with 4 scenes (Hook, Segment 1, Segment 2, CTA) using Gemini 2.5 Pro 3. Create Veo prompts – Translates each scene's visual description into a production-ready prompt (120–150 words) optimized for Google Veo 3.0 4. Generate voiceover – Converts each scene's script into dark, mysterious narration using Google Text-to-Speech and uploads to GCS 5. Generate video clips – Creates four 8-second AI-generated video clips with Veo 3.0 and uploads each to GCS 6. Merge & render – Combines all video clips and audio tracks using Creatomate into a single 24-second vertical video 7. Deliver – Sends the final conspiracy reel to Telegram Set up steps API Keys – Set up accounts for Google Cloud (Veo 3.0 + Text-to-Speech + GCS), xAI (Grok-4), and Creatomate Credentials in n8n – Add each API key as a credential in your n8n instance Configure variables – Update the SET node with your Google Cloud PROJECT_ID, CLIENT_EMAIL, and bucket_name Test – Execute the workflow to find a trending theory and generate a video.
